Chuwi HiBox-Hero MINI-PC Coming Soon

It seems that Chuwi dived into other market segments for good.  After its first laptop, the Chuwi LapBook some days ago,  now it is time for the Chuwi Hibox-Hero.
Chuwi HiBox Image 1
As with most of their products, Chuwi decided to go with a dual boot system. A combination of Windows 10 and Android 5.1. Of course, Android Lollipop is considered a bit old now, but that is a compromise since development of the Android X86 project is a bit slow.



Chuwi HiBox-Hero main features


1. Simple and compact design (120mm length/width and 25mm height)
2. Latest Intel X5 Z8350 64-bit quad core CPU, Intel Gen8 HD Graphics
3. 4GB DDR3 RAM and 64GB eMMC Flash
4. Windows 10 + Android 5.1 Dual OS
5. 2.4Ghz/5Ghz dual band Wi-Fi, 1000 Ethernet jack, Bluetooth V4.0
6. Support the 2.4GHz air mouse remote controller
7. Perfect for office work, business meeting and home media box

Real Image of Meizu X: Sports Dual Cameras and Looks Like A Honor 8

Meizu X Image 1 Front and Back View

The Meizu X will be unveiled next week and there is a chance it will be the first Meizu phone to run the new Flyme 6 OS. The unique feature of the phone is its Helio P20 processor but that doesn’t seem to be the only thing going for it, as a leaked image of the phone shows that Meizu has also paid attention to its design.

The image was posted on Weibo today and we are shocked to see that the Meizu X sports dual cameras and a rear positioned fingerprint scanner. Those who can easily spot similarities between phones will be quick to notice that it looks so much like the Honor 8.

Meizu X Real Image


Meizu X Image 1 Front and Back View

Left to me, that’s not a bad thing. Quite a number of manufacturers copy each other’s designs and Huawei isn’t left out.

The Meizu X will launch with Mediatek’s Helio P20 processor clocked at 2.3GHz. It will also feature a Mali-T88o MP2 GPU which offers up to a 20% increase in performance over the Helio P10.

Fact: This is not the first time Meizu will use the ”X” name. Last year, they released a smart bulb called the Meizu X-Light Plus.

HTC Desire 10 pro and Desire 10 evo finally see the light of day



HTC enthusiasts would be happy to hear that the Desire 10 pro and 10 evo have been launched in India. 
HTC's latest offerings feature an all-metal unibody that is water, splash, and dust resistant (awesome eh?). The 10 evo itself comes with USB Type-C dual adaptive earphones and HTC BoomSound adaptive audio. 
According to the President-South Asia, HTC, Faisal Siddiqui “The Desire 10 pro is inspired by many of the same innovations that have made the flagship HTC 10 so popular making it the most brilliant Desire ever. The HTC 10 evo also showcases the same focus on driving evolution of smartphones especially in terms of audio technology,” 

HTC Desire 10 pro has a 5.5-inch Full HD display. It also has a fingerprint scanner at the back that can be used to capture a selfie or start recording a selfie video.  
Camera wise, the Desire 10 pro comes with a 20MP rear camera with Electronic Image Stabilization, auto HDR and laser autofocus. The front camera is 13MP, which comes with a new 150-degree wide selfie panorama mode. There’s built-in screen flash as well.

Under the hood is an octa-core processor with 4GB RAM and 64GB internal storage (expandable up to 2TB via microSD card). It is backed by a 3,000 mAh battery. The smartphone is available in stone black and polar white colour variants.
HTC Desire 10 evo features a 5.5-inch display protected by Corning Gorilla Glass 5. The smartphone has full metal unibody and comes with an IP57 rating. The HTC 10 evo gets 16MP rear camera with OIS, PDAF and Pro mode. It is powered by a 3,200mAh battery with Qualcomm Quick Charge technology. It runs Android 7.0 Nougat out of the box and will be available in gunmetal, and pearl gold colour variants.

Sorry Guys, But There's not going to be a Xiaomi Mi Mix Nano

Photo Crd: SlashGear


Chinese Smartphone company Xiaomi released their highly popular and successful Mi Mix just last month and it was perhaps the closest we’ve gotten so far to a near bezel-free smartphone. 
It was great, but it had a slight drawback; its size. So naturally when rumours that there was a smaller Mi Mix Nano possibly in the works people got excited.
Unfortunately though, Xiaomi marketing director Zang Zhiyuan took to Weibo to confirm that the Nano does not in fact exist.
The Mi Mix was really popular due to the minimalistic bezel presence. There are still some, especially at the bottom, but the Mi Mix boasted of a 91.3% screen to body ratio that no other smartphone has. It didn’t hurt that it also had high-end hardware, like a Snapdragon 821 processor, 4 or 6 GB of RAM, and 128 or 256 GB of internal storage.
So the major drawback was the screen as it made it really hard to hold due to its size, so a Mi Mix Nano leak was naturally welcomed by many especially as it promised a 5.5-inch screen with almost the exact same specs, though the storage is capped at 64 GB. 
But according to Zhiyuan, there is no such product called a Mi Mix Nano. He further clarifies that this leak came from another brand using shady marketing tactics. In other words, it’s most likely a clone that is riding on the Mi Mix popularity and the Xiaomi name to sell their product.
So sorry guys, no Nano Xiaomi Mi Mix exists, but it's possible the company could still go ahead to do it or if you don't mind knock offs or clones, then you might find a smaller Mi Mix in the market, just not from Xiaomi.

Samsung's Comeback Phone Looks good in Leaked Photos



Samsung has been in the doldrums lately but look set to make a stunning comeback. Rumors abound about a new, glossy black Samsung Galaxy S7 coming soon.

The story first appeared in the Korea Herald, who cited unnamed industry sources, and now, newly-released images on Chinese site Weibo seem to confirm that report. The new S7 phone color is expected to be available in December, in time for the winter holiday shopping season.

It is believed that the new color appears to be an attempt to nudge up the company's smartphone sales after the disaster that was the S7 and also Apple's release of the popular glossy Jet Black iPhone 7.

Will a simple change in color repair Samsung's reputation? That's unlikely, but it's better than nothing.

Also there's the problem of smudging which has been a problem with Apple's shiny black phone along with how easy it is to see scratches compared to other colors.

It is believed that the shiny black Samsung will be safe, but it remains to be seen.
